How do we know God is sovereign over our trials?

Answered in 1 source

The sovereignty of God over our trials is affirmed in Romans 8:28, which states He works all things for the good of those who love Him.

In Romans 8:28, we find the promise that 'all things work together for good to them that love God, to them who are the called according to His purpose.' This verse assures us that even in our trials, God is sovereignly orchestrating events for our ultimate good. This does not mean that these experiences will always feel good, but rather that God's purpose is fulfilled through them. His sovereignty encompasses every aspect of our lives, ensuring that nothing occurs outside of His divine will, including those difficult seasons that challenge our faith.
